Financial conversations become more productive when the intake is structured before the first call.

That does not mean forcing prospects through a cold form. It means asking a small set of questions that define intent, current context, urgency, and preferred conversation mode.

The point is to reduce confusion, not add friction.

When discovery starts clearly, advisors spend less time establishing basics and more time giving relevant guidance.

Clients feel that difference immediately.
